Aaron Watson Continues Banner Year With 40+ New Headline Dates
New York, NY (Top40 Charts) Aaron Watson became the first independent solo male artist to debut #1 on Billboard's Top Country Albums

chart earlier this year with the release of 'The Underdog' (2.17). This Billboard chart-first followed glowing mentions in Rolling Stone Country who said, "Watson puts the bite back into traditional country," and NPR's Morning Edition who notes, "Watson is winning in country music."

This "proud country traditionalist" (New York Times) continues his ascent with the addition of 40+ new headlining tour dates that run through December.

His demand on the road is something Watson wholeheartedly credits to his loyal fans. "The success of this year has been a reflection of the people I play to every night," says Watson. "They taught me that if your dreams aren't handed to you on a silver platter, that's ok. You go out there and you chase them. You may have to work hard for them, but don't let anyone discourage you. I get out every night and give all I have because they've been there for me. I appreciate that more than anyone will ever know."

Watson's 13 year career -- yielding 12 albums and more than 2,000 live shows -- makes him "that rare kind of artist that builds up enough notoriety as an independent entity that the public is forced to take notice" (The Guardian). Taking his tour to new markets and bigger venues, this "outlaw-country cult favorite" (Country Weekly) continues to make good on this promise of taking his music straight to the people who have fueled his career.
